Tajikistan and Japan seek to enhance relations to a new level
DUSHANBE, 03.04.2017 /NIAT “Khovar”/. Tajikistan and Japan are ready to enhance their relationship to a new level. It was stated on March 31 at the meeting of the Minister of Economic Development and Trade of Tajikistan Nematullo Hikmatullozoda with the Extraordinary and Plenipotentiary Ambassador of Japan to the Republic of Tajikistan Hajime Kitaoka.
According to the press service of the ministry, during the meeting the parties have discussed the holding of the first meeting of the Intergovernmental Commission of Tajikistan and Japan, expanding trade and economic relations, private sector development and attracting investments.
The parties have expressed confidence that cooperation between Tajikistan and Japan will further develop fruitfully.
